Figuring out equal single axle hundreds (ESALs) entails quantifying the damaging results of various automobile varieties on pavement buildings. A normal 18,000-pound single axle load serves because the baseline. Heavier autos, akin to semi-trucks, exert considerably extra stress than lighter autos and are assigned increased ESAL values. For example, one move of a totally loaded semi-truck would possibly equate to a whole lot and even 1000’s of passes of a typical passenger automobile by way of pavement affect.

This course of is prime to pavement design, upkeep, and administration. Correct ESAL estimation permits engineers to foretell pavement deterioration charges, optimize pavement thicknesses for particular site visitors circumstances, and prioritize upkeep actions. Traditionally, ESAL calculations performed a vital position within the improvement of strong and sturdy freeway techniques. The power to quantify site visitors hundreds in a standardized method permits for extra environment friendly allocation of assets and finally extends pavement lifespan, resulting in substantial value financial savings and improved highway security.

BUN/Creatinine Ratio Calculator & Formula

how do you calculate bun creatinine ratio

BUN/Creatinine Ratio Calculator & Formula

The ratio is derived by dividing the blood urea nitrogen (BUN) worth by the creatinine worth. For example, a BUN of 20 mg/dL and a creatinine of 1 mg/dL yields a ratio of 20. Each measurements are routinely obtained via an ordinary blood check.

Evaluating these two values offers useful insights into kidney operate and total hydration standing. Traditionally, this calculation has served as a vital diagnostic device, serving to healthcare professionals differentiate between numerous causes of kidney dysfunction, equivalent to dehydration, diminished blood movement to the kidneys, or intrinsic kidney illness. A standard ratio usually falls inside a selected vary, with deviations suggesting potential underlying points.
